North Dakota now requires a health certificate for ALL horses entering
the state from ALL other states, regardless of the length of stay.

Hi...MN & WI...does not require a health certificate for your horse,
unless you are going to be in the state longer than 7 days. This makes
it easier for riders who go in & out each state for weekend rides.
Every time I have gone through the mandatory checkpoint entering California I am asked how long I am staying. I say 4 or 5 days, and they wave me through, saying they don't need to look at my papers. I was shocked the first time that happened, now I expect it. In my trailer, they can definitely see I have a horse.
